using InABox.Core; namespace InABox.Avalonia.Platform; public class DefaultPdfRenderer : IPdfRenderer { public Logger? Logger { get; set; } public byte[]? PdfToImage(byte[]? pdf, int page, int dpi) => null; public Task PdfToImageAsync(byte[]? pdf, int page, int dpi) => Task.Run(() => PdfToImage(pdf, page, dpi)); public byte[]? ImageToPdf(byte[]? image) => null; public Task ImageToPdfAsync(byte[]? image) => Task.Run(() => ImageToPdf(image)); }